Sioux Falls Teen Injured In Single-Vehicle Rollover

Hull, Iowa — A Sioux Falls teen was taken to a Rock Valley hospital following a single-vehicle rollover crash that happened in the wee hours of Saturday morning, near Hull.

Sioux County authorities say the crash occurred around 2:45 am Saturday, 4 miles northwest of Hull. Deputies say 18-year old Melina Thie of Sioux Falls was northbound on Highway 75 in a 2010 Ford Focus when she lost control of the car, entered the west ditch, and rolled.

According to authorities, Thie was transported to the Hegg Memorial Hospital in Rock Valley for treatment of what the report described as “minor” injuries.

Deputies estimate damage to Thie’s Ford at $3-thousand. She was reportedly cited for Failure to Maintain Control of a Motor Vehicle.  Deputies say  alcohol and distracted driving are believed to have been a factor in the crash, which remains under investigation.

Sioux County deputies were assisted at the scene by the Hull Fire Department, and the Hull Ambulance.
